Transaction db279af3352402bbbedddf4aab570c4b74eae21513563a4ae41ff8304f8e66b7

6 Input
2 Outputs
  • db279af3352402bbbedddf4aab570c4b74eae21513563a4ae41ff8304f8e66b7:0
  • value  138600
    address  1NDxMLyferKKGSAA59kkoWB12fgY1rAVy
  • db279af3352402bbbedddf4aab570c4b74eae21513563a4ae41ff8304f8e66b7:1
  • value  400341716
    address  1AbMoGHWqsVRNx31QD1KUxgEoQnttNnL3S